Re-life of aged load-bearing structures may be more efficient and economical than complete re-building. Nowadays, the strengthening an RC structure can designed using non-linear FE analysis, taking a realistic structural behaviour into account. Within current article, this process is demonstrated in connection with monolithic slab. The slab must strengthened due to change function which increases live load. To ensure satisfactory operation SLS for increased load, flexural by CFRP strips bonded steel plates was considered. Static verification original loads performed linear analysis. capacities slabs are also determined calculation. A comparative analysis results highlights effectiveness different methods increasing stiffness capacity perform real-time monitoring question, SHM system suggested installation three types sensors. This safety reduces future maintenance costs.
